In this term of science, we were challenged to create a petition to collect signatures to help stop the pollution of New Zealand, and more importantly, North Shores waters. Similar to what another group is focusing on, Auckland harbour is more polluted than ever. The rubbish in the ocean is killing the pipi, shellfish and mussel beds that would filter out sediment, mud and dirt particles, filtering water and creating habitat for small sea creatures. In the last 200 years, the amount of rubbish has increased and the number of shellfish beds has decreased. There used to be 15,000 sq kilometres of the beds. Not only the shellfish but 11 species of the caught fish in the gulf are expected to entirely disappear forever. We must reuse, reduce and recycle. The three most powerful words that can benefit the gulf. Future generations will want to swim and play in the sea. What if they can’t? The three words- Reduce, Re-use and Recycle.

There has been helping in the past, the government providing $200,000 to clean the beds. Another $200,000 was raised to support the effort of pollution
